The wifes '06 1500 crew cab chevy Z71 5.3 3.73 gears 5' 10" bed had a 7000 GVWR with 3950 fawr and 4000 rawr. Its gone now.....she replaced it with a same truck in a 2016 model.
Odd thing is the '16 has a higher 7200 gvwr but the rear axle has 50 lbs less capacity
I've carried 18 bags (80 lb bags) of concrete redi mix over the rear axles on the '06 truck building fences in muddy areas. The truck sagged less than the same load on my '03 2500 Dodge/Cummins quad cab short bed which did drop more in the butz.
Her old '06 porpoised with my 10k car hauler (9660 lbs on the axles/1020 lbs on the truck) with no WD hitch ...till I installed new Bilsteins all around. No more porpoise.
